Seoul-born, Los Angeles-based artist Rylai continues to build momentum with Issues, an alt-pop and R&B single released in April 2026. Drawing from a background that spans both physics and music production, Rylai pairs intimate songwriting with understated production, using the track to explore the heartbreak and vulnerability of letting go and moving on from a relationship.

Issues starts off with a simple acoustic melody, with lyrics sung in a way that feels intentionally choppy. The vocals constantly pull away, taking breaths and breaking off at unexpected moments, giving the song an almost poetry-like feel. The main refrain, “If you love me, can you let go of me?” hangs over everything, feeling less like a question and more like a final plea.
While the lyrics, “If you love me, can you let me be? So I can go back to being lonely,” carry the weight of someone completely drained by emotional baggage. There’s no anger in the delivery, no dramatic heartbreak, it just feels like the voice of someone who has spent too long carrying the remains of a relationship and is finally asking to be released from it. The loneliness they’re returning to almost sounds comforting compared to the weight of holding on.

Midway through, the track begins to open up. The acoustics are joined by percussion and other textures that slowly build around the listener. What started sparse and fragile suddenly feels full, like a blanket being pulled over you. The sound grows wider and warmer, surrounding every corner of the song without losing its intimacy.
Issues is the kind of track that would play during a late-night drive after a difficult goodbye. Streetlights blur past, the road ahead disappearing into darkness while something fades in the rearview mirror. It’s less about a clean break, but more a slow, exhausting process of loosening your grip on someone who you loved.
